Not an expert on the subject, but AFAIK Jetbrains runs their own Java VM by default.

To run intellij on Wayland you do need _JAVA_AWT_WM_NONREPARENTING=1 in your env. It works, but has some quirks as I wrote above.

Sorry, that's not true. This just makes it "work", but it's still being rendered in Xwayland.

Here's how you can test:

Run intellij; `pkill Xwayland`

or, try running intellij on a machine which does not have xwayland installed at all.

The thing is: wayland does _not_ have scaling issues, those are inherently X11 problems.
